    Description

    Miss Jane Garrett, daughter of Mr. and Mrs. Glenn Garrett, will become the bride of Private (Pvt.) Howard Roberts Drew in Rapid City, South Dakota. She is shown standing in a room, wearing a dress, and resting her arm on a stair railing. There is a brooch pinned to the front of her dress. Behind her is a chandelier hanging from the ceiling. Published in The Fort Worth Star-Telegram morning edition, December 12, 1943.
